Design and fabrication of mode size adapter using hybrid imprint lithography
초록
Mode size adapters that are needed to interconnect two planar waveguides of different sizes have been designed and fabricated by the imprinting lithography. Optimum dimensions of the adapters were determined by simulation. The input port of the mode size adapters has fixed cross section size of 10 μm wide and 7 μm height. From the simulation results, the output port should have the lowest optical loss at 5μm in height and 8μm in width. Molds for the imprint were prepared by noble hybrid imprint lithography which employed both imprinting and photolithography and fabrication of mode size adapters with smooth and sloped taper region was successfully demonstrated. © 2009 SPIE.
